We would like to introduce the achievements of the "Ainix treatment," which improves the sliding properties of parts and extends their lifespan. After applying the treatment to molds for magnesium alloy injection molding (thixomolding), the release of products from the molds improved significantly, resulting in a dramatic increase in yield. Additionally, when the treatment was applied to molds (cores) for cold isostatic pressing (CIP molding) of ceramics, the release of the molded ceramics was improved. 【Overview (for magnesium alloy injection molding)】 ■ Mold material: DH31S, SKD61 ■ Processed material: Magnesium alloy AZ91D ■ Operating temperature: Around 200°C ■ Issues before use: Products were sticking to the molds and could not be released, with a yield rate of less than 30% ■ Situation after use: No sticking occurred, product release improved, and the yield rate exceeded 90% *For more details, please refer to the PDF document or feel free to contact us.

【Other Overview (For Cold Isostatic Pressing of Ceramics)】 ■Mold Material: SKD11 ■Workpiece Material: Alumina 99.5% ■Issues Before Use: Poor ejection of molded products, with a yield rate of about 70% ■Situation After Use: Improved ejection of molded products compared to before use, with a yield rate of over 85% *For more details, please refer to the PDF document or feel free to contact us.
